# Blockchain Wallet Design Proposal

## 1. Introduction
- Brief overview of blockchain technology.
- Importance of digital wallets in the cryptocurrency ecosystem.
- Purpose of the proposal.

## 2. Objectives
- Define the primary goals of the wallet.
- Target audience: crypto enthusiasts, investors, everyday users.

## 3. User Interface (UI) Design
### 3.1. Design Principles
- Simplicity: User-friendly interface that caters to all levels of users.
- Intuitive Navigation: Clear paths for transactions, balances, and settings.
- Responsiveness: Should work seamlessly on various devices (mobile, web).

### 3.2. Mockups
- Description of the layout for the main screen, transaction page, and settings.
- Visual elements such as icons to enhance usability.

## 4. Accounts and Security
### 4.1. Account Creation
- Easy sign-up process with email/phone verification.
- Option for multi-signature accounts for enhanced security.

### 4.2. Security Features
-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Mandatory for transactions.
- Biometric security options (fingerprint recognition, facial recognition) for mobile devices.
- Private key management: Detailed explanation on how keys are stored (e.g., cold storage vs. hot wallet).

## 5. Core Features
### 5.1. Multi-Currency Support
- Support for various cryptocurrencies (Bitcoin, Ethereum, etc.).
- Easy switching between currencies.

### 5.2. Transaction Capabilities
- Send and receive digital currencies.
- Integration with QR code scanning for ease of transactions.
- Transaction history tracking with filtering options.

### 5.3. Backup and Recovery
- Clear instructions for users to back up and recover their wallet.
- Importance of mnemonic phrases.

## 6. Additional Features
### 6.1. Built-in Exchange
- Allow users to exchange cryptocurrencies within the wallet.
- Competitive rates and lower fees than traditional exchanges.

### 6.2. Analytics and Insights
- Dashboard to provide insights into spending habits, price fluctuations, and investment performance.

## 7. Compliance and Regulations
- Understanding the legal landscape surrounding cryptocurrency wallets.
- Plan for ensuring compliance with KYC (Know Your Customer) and AML (Anti-Money Laundering) regulations.

## 8. Testing and Feedback
### 8.1. User Testing
- Beta testing phase with target demographics.
- Gathering user feedback for improvements.

### 8.2. Iterative Design
- Plan for ongoing updates and feature enhancements based on user needs and technological advances.

## 9. Marketing Strategy
- Target audience identification.
- Promotional strategies, including social media campaigns, partnerships, and educational content.

## 10. Conclusion
- Summary of the wallet's value proposition.
- Call to action for potential investors or stakeholders.
